Multispectral image classification using wavelets:: a simulation study

This work presents methods for multispectral image classification using the discrete wavelet transform. Performance of some conventional classification methods is evaluated, through a Monte Carlo Study, with or without using the wavelet transform. Spatial autocorrelation is present in the computer-generated data on different scenes, and the misclassification rates are compared. The results indicate that the wavelet-based method performs best among the methods under study. (C) 2002 Pattern Recognition Society. Published by Elsevier Science Ltd. All rights reserved.
